Blanket, RVS Cutout, Gold Mylar

IMAGE
Save/print image

Category Miscellaneous

Description 2.63" X 4" gold Mylar and Velcro rectangle. Has code printed on one side - 49671-zz97888-503, S/N 016, PL REV, and white stickers H,B. some wear shows on the corners. Item is in good condition.

Barcode 31315005265611*

Provenance Item has little provenance. Shipped from Houston, TX. Currently held in the Orland Park Public Library NASA Special Collection. Unit barcode and archival box is shared with Crew Pref, Watch G-Shock.* Part of order #4.

Purpose Mylar blankets and insulation of all sizes were originally used to protect Skylab from overheating. As our piece is only 2 5/8" X 4" it was probably used to protect or insulate a small piece of equipment.

Pen Assembly, Data Recording

IMAGE
Save/print image

Category Miscellaneous

Description 5.5" Silver tone metal with rubber band wrapped around it. Item is in good condition.

Barcode 31315005271544*

Provenance Shipped from LBJ Space Center in Houston Texas. Currently Held at the Orland Park Public Library NASA Special Collection. Box contains both patch and pen. Not flown. Item is part of order #8-2.

Purpose Ballpoint pens are specifically designed with space missions in mind: old fashioned rely on gravity for ink flow. The ink cartridge allows the pen to be used in microgravity, and the rubber band most likely kept the pen from floating away.

Shaver, Wind-Up

IMAGE
Save/print image

Category Miscellaneous

Description 4.5" X 3" X 2" hard clear plastic device with shaving head, cover, internal gears with bleck and chrome wingnut on back. Imprint in plastic, "Brevete S.G.D.G., Made in Monaco." Black vinyl case with metal zipper and torn seam included. Item is in very good condition.

Barcode 31315006850536

Provenance Donated to the library by Orland Park resident, John R. Meister along with hard-copy internet history of the artifact. We have no evidence that the item was flown.

Purpose Although shaving systems were put into use during the Gemini mission they went relatively unused until the Apollo 10 mission. Our shaver model came into use around the Apollo 14 mission but there is no information concerning the use by NASA of our actual artifact.
